}
if (auto encoding = node->optional_string_child("VideoEncoding")) {
- _video_encoding = video_encoding_from_string(*encoding);
+ _video_encoding = string_to_video_encoding(*encoding);
}
_three_d = node->optional_bool_child("ThreeD").get_value_or (false);
return s;
}
+
bool
DCPContent::can_reference_anything(shared_ptr<const Film> film, string& why_not) const
{
_three_d = f.bool_child("ThreeD");
_interop = f.bool_child("Interop");
if (auto encoding = f.optional_string_child("VideoEncoding")) {
- _video_encoding = video_encoding_from_string(*encoding);
+ _video_encoding = string_to_video_encoding(*encoding);
}
_limit_to_smpte_bv20 = f.optional_bool_child("LimitToSMPTEBv20").get_value_or(false);
_key = dcp::Key(f.string_child("Key"));
VideoEncoding
-video_encoding_from_string(string const& encoding)
+string_to_video_encoding(string const& encoding)
{
if (encoding == "jpeg2000") {
return VideoEncoding::JPEG2000;
std::string video_encoding_to_string(VideoEncoding encoding);
-VideoEncoding video_encoding_from_string(std::string const& encoding);
+VideoEncoding string_to_video_encoding(std::string const& encoding);
#endif